Milk Pasteurizer SOP Examples

1. Milk Receiving and Inspection: This SOP outlines the procedures for receiving and inspecting milk before it is processed. The purpose is to ensure that only high-quality milk is used for pasteurization. The scope includes checking the temperature, visual appearance, and odor of the milk, as well as verifying the accuracy of the delivery documentation.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Storage and Handling, Milk Sampling, and Milk Testing.

2. Milk Storage and Handling: This SOP provides guidelines for the proper storage and handling of milk to maintain its quality and prevent contamination. The purpose is to ensure that milk is stored at the appropriate temperature and in clean, sanitized containers. The scope includes procedures for labeling, organizing, and rotating milk stock, as well as maintaining proper storage conditions.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Receiving and Inspection, Milk Sampling, and Milk Testing.

3. Milk Sampling: This SOP details the procedures for collecting representative samples of milk for quality control purposes. The purpose is to ensure that the samples accurately represent the milk being processed and to identify any potential issues. The scope includes guidelines for sample collection, labeling, and storage.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Receiving and Inspection, Milk Storage and Handling, and Milk Testing.

4. Milk Testing: This SOP outlines the procedures for conducting various tests on milk to assess its quality and safety. The purpose is to ensure that the milk meets regulatory standards and is safe for consumption. The scope includes instructions for performing tests such as fat content, bacterial count, and temperature checks.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Receiving and Inspection, Milk Storage and Handling, and Milk Sampling.

5. Pasteurization Process: This SOP describes the steps involved in the pasteurization process to eliminate harmful bacteria while preserving the nutritional value of milk. The purpose is to ensure that milk is pasteurized correctly and consistently. The scope includes instructions for setting the appropriate temperature and time parameters, monitoring equipment performance, and recording data.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Receiving and Inspection, Milk Storage and Handling, and Milk Testing.

6. Cleaning and Sanitization: This SOP provides guidelines for cleaning and sanitizing the milk pasteurization equipment and surrounding areas to prevent cross-contamination and maintain hygiene. The purpose is to ensure that the equipment is free from bacteria and other contaminants that could compromise milk quality. The scope includes procedures for disassembling, cleaning, sanitizing, and reassembling the equipment, as well as maintaining cleaning records.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Receiving and Inspection, Milk Storage and Handling, and Milk Testing.

7. Equipment Maintenance and Calibration: This SOP outlines the procedures for maintaining and calibrating the milk pasteurization equipment to ensure its proper functioning and accuracy. The purpose is to prevent equipment breakdowns and ensure consistent pasteurization results. The scope includes regular maintenance tasks, such as lubrication and inspection, as well as calibration procedures for temperature and pressure gauges.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Receiving and Inspection, Milk Storage and Handling, and Milk Testing.

8. Record Keeping: This SOP establishes guidelines for maintaining accurate and organized records related to milk pasteurization activities. The purpose is to ensure traceability, regulatory compliance, and facilitate quality control. The scope includes documenting milk receiving and inspection details, test results, pasteurization parameters, cleaning and sanitization records, and equipment maintenance logs. The milk pasteurizer is responsible for this SOP. Reference SOPs include Milk Receiving and Inspection, Milk Storage and Handling, and Milk Testing
